                        geoff- np ill get a vid up for you in the next couple days,i find being a touch more aggersive than i though,seems i lose more in that tumbler the quicker i go.................

                        cichlid1409..................its diy old crappy gravel cleaner i found for 2 bucks in a used bin,a snapped python hose connector to hold the screen,while leaveing a big enough hole to fill with corse sponge,to protect for bottom pickers(other fry),tops same corse sponge,cut into a plug to fit the tube,with a old air wand as the air in,find the larger bubble,gives better movement................
